Is OREPAC HOLDING COMPANY safe to work with?

Is OREPAC HOLDING COMPANY safe to load? OREPAC HOLDING COMPANY (USDOT 204036, MC-180258) is an active asset-based motor carrier based in WILSONVILLE, OR, operating 139 power units and 116 drivers. Operating authority has been active 52 years (past the 24-month broker-confidence threshold). Across 237 roadside inspections, its vehicle out-of-service rate is 20.8% (below the 22.26% national average), with 10 reportable crashes in the last 24 months. FMCSA rates it Satisfactory. Vektor rates it clear to load (94/100). Source: FMCSA SAFER/MCMIS, last updated 2026-07-18.

Violation themes· decoded · grouped by BASIC

What this carrier actually gets cited for — FMCSA violation codes decoded into plain English, ranked by frequency.

  • 392.2 State/local traffic law violation (speeding, etc.)Unsafe Driving49
  • 393.45 Brake tubing / hose defectsVehicle Maintenance25 · 10 OOS
  • 396.17 Periodic (annual) inspectionVehicle Maintenance21
  • 393.9 Inoperative required lampsVehicle Maintenance20
  • 396.3 Inspection / repair / maintenance not performedVehicle Maintenance17 · 11 OOS
  • 393.47 Brake actuators / linings / componentsVehicle Maintenance14 · 1 OOS
  • 393.11 Required lamps/reflectors missingVehicle Maintenance14 · 1 OOS
  • 393.75 Tires (defective / underinflated / worn)Vehicle Maintenance12 · 12 OOS
  • 395.24 ELD — record edits / dataHOS Compliance12
  • 393.95 Emergency equipment (extinguisher, triangles)Vehicle Maintenance7
